Place narrative

Burns Flat sits in Washita County, where Republican margins in presidential races routinely exceed 70%. The town's identity is shaped by the Clinton-Sherman Industrial Airpark, built on a decommissioned Strategic Air Command base.

Presidential history

YearWonMarginDemocraticRepublicanOtherCandidate total
2024 R −73.4% 73 525 18 616
2020 R −70.8% 83 544 24 651
2016 R −68.3% 86 541 39 666
2012 R −64.7% 125 584 709
2008 R −56.0% 150 558 20 728
2004 R −57.3% 160 589 0 749

Third-party votes in 2012 are tallied only at the county level — that cycle's precinct source records two-party splits; — marks the Other column as not itemized at this grain, not zero.

These Census-place returns are modeled candidate-vote estimates on Census boundaries unless a row explicitly says certified. They are not automatically the official city or town return.
